Estepona is quite a drive (>1.5hrs) from Cadiz, but the American club there is a start. You can make enquiries from this link:
http://www.andalucia.com/entertainment/clubs/ac.htm

They may well know of similar associations nearer, but their specific advice on tax affairs, driving etc will be pretty applicable anyway. I imagine you've found this already:
http://turismo.cadiz.es/en

The tourist section is the only part of the site in English (I tried /en for other sections but it stayed in Spanish) but, again, it's a start. Depending on your level of Spanish, the others may be gleanable to perfectly informative, but there's always cut+paste into Translate if necessary.

If you do find US associations a bit thin on the ground in Cadiz, consider getting one started up? Apart from the Costa del Sol clubs giving you advice, ayuntamientos seem to be all for a bit of intercuturalidad and will probably be glad to assist.

Sorry can't help with US tax laws but the Chiclana Foreign Residents Association (www.chifra.org) is "local" to Cádiz and is an English speaking association. There are quite a few English speaking residents in Cádiz itself. There is a MyCadiz forum and various Facebook pages for the area.

We tried to visit the Navy base at Rota when Obama was visiting there a few years ago .... were told in no uncertain terms that non-military Americans were not allowed to visit unless the Spanish commander of the base specifically approved. Apparently it is a Spanish base and the U.S. Navy can use it but only at Spain's discretion. However we do profit, but just barely, from the Rota base --- they have an FM broadcast station that gives us 90 seconds of USA news & sports every hour.
